Culture writer and premiere authority on all things concerning pop divas Sydney Urbanek joins Aaron & Carlee to discuss the 1996 adaptation of the classic Andrew Lloyd Weber & Tim Rice musical 'Evita' staring Madonna. We discuss the pop singer's efforts to silence her Erotica-era critics, the parallel lives of Madonna and the historical figure she portrayed, and the musical's tenuous relationship with Argentine politics.
